Advanced Grad Studio II - Spring 2010 | Pistons Arena
Project Length - 10 Weeks
Focus - Detroit: Sports, Pride and Recovery

The Detroit Pistons' new arena is sited along the waterfront of downtown Detroit. It is a beacon to regional fans as well as an example to be followed for future development. The roof of the arena becomes a site of occupancy where visual connections are made between paying fans, players and tailgaters on the outside.  This is achieved through deep cuts and peeling in the roof plane. This peeling is common and varied throughout the project, inserting program, geometry, hard and soft surface as to provide opportunities for different sports and competitions. The exclusivity of the stadium is inverted and spilled out across the site; this gives fans a place to create their own competitions. The landscape is an extension of the stadium, forging connections to the greater area as an outdoor fitness park.
